The Future starts now - The guest study course for people above 45 years
With the ZEWK (Central Facility for Scientific Further Education and Cooperation) the TU Berlin offers an attractive guest study course for people above 45 years. It ist called BANA (Berlin Model: Education for Post-Occupational Activities) and is an innovative offer for further education, that enables a direct access to newest scientific knowledge.
Offerings and Focusses
BANA divides into three focusses:
- Focus: City
Urban development and social living together - Focus: Environment
Currently environmental matters in a global context - Focus: Nutrition and Health
New developments in the fields of health care and nutrition
These three emphases stand under the leading idea of AGENDA 21, which was signed during the United Nations Conference on Environment and Development (UNCED) 1992 in Rio de Janeiro as a global action program by 179 countrys. The goal is to ensure a sustainable development of the world for future generations. This contains a tight interdigitation of environment, economy and social fields as well as a balanced integration of these three aspects to ensure a global sustainablity
Beside seminars and courses targeting these emphases BANA also offers additional seminars and courses targeting natural and technical sciences or the arts and social sciences such as sociology, political science, philosophy, psychology or gender studies for embedding the newly acquired knowledge into a social context.
The particular goal of this course of studies is to achieve skills for post-occupational activities in community relevant fields, e.g. citizens engagement at ones own quarter, commune, at social facilities or for the joint work at CSO initiatives and projects.
